Cool Backing up snags...

Hi all,
having a few problems backing up my copy of Socom II.
I have used Alcohol 120, Gamecopy & Recordnow Max to create images, burnt it to DVD & it always fails at about 90%
I have used Nero on-the fly & the same thing happens. It always seems to get near the end then failure result.
I have even tried PrimoDVD but it doesnt even recognise the DVD in my drive..!!
I have a Sony DVD +- drive.
Has anyone successfully done it & if they did, could you tell me the programme you used & the best one for PS 2 backups.
